Abstract | Dual relaxation processes have been observed in a straightforward way by photon correlation spectroscopy (PCS) for polarization clusters in barium titanate during paraelectric-ferroelecric phase transition. The observed fast relaxation process for polarization clusters covers a broad temperature region and exhibits an anomaly near the Curie temperature (T-C). The slow relaxation process occurs at 4 K above T-C and covers a limited temperature region, where the relaxation time exhibits an approximately linearly decreasing behavior. This study provides deep insight into the complex phase transition of barium titanate. (c) 2015 The Japan Society of Applied Physics |
